Publishing Again

2008 Aug 01

Well, we're back up and running. I had some weird issues with a particular image, but after some research and work, all appears to be well and functioning again (YAY!). With all of that said I'm going to take this moment talk a bit about SWAG's future.

SWAG runs on the Content Management System called Drupal. Drupal is a fantastic set of tools that helps me manage SWAG with very little community help (i.e. Currently Hisham and Evan Black help out in the forums, but Drupal does virtually all of the heavy lifting as far as the images go). This is great, but Drupal has recently released a newer version of their software, and while we can't upgrade to the newest version quite yet, that moment is soon approaching, and once it arrives I hope to begin SWAG's transition.

This will be a very large transition (not as large as the transition from pmachine) but some technologies were used that experience has taught me would have been better left alone. With that in mind it does appear that I have an upgrade path from where we are to where we want to be, so we'll have to execute on that and see how it goes. If all goes well with it, we will reap MANY benefits. The benefits on my mind at the moment are:

  1. Fewer images on the server w/o reducing our library size
  2. Better file organization (as in all of stirzy's images would be in a "stirzy" folder on the server... this may seem insignificant, but it has greater ramifications for the server at large)
  3. Better "Featured Image(s)" handling. Currently this is totally hacked together, and I'll have the ability to REALLY make this shine in the next version.

There are many other things in the pipe too... for example, I'm seriously considering giving guild members the ability to publish content w/o approval. This will of course be on a trial basis and people who abuse this privilege (by posting things they shouldn't) will be disciplined accordingly, but our community is VERY fine in these regards, and I really have no worries. After significantly more than I year of actually RUNNING SWAG, I've had no real issues, and I'm not sure I see the point in holding onto this particular "power" in the next version. I think the biggest worry in this regard is that a member might unknowingly publish artwork that could get us in trouble with LFL... a problem we don't want, but we're pretty good at self-policing, so we may at least give it a try.

With all of that said, I wanted to at least give the community a nice big update on SWAG in general. I expect these changes will probably help SWAG grow even more, and when that happens we truly will need to consider moving to our OWN server, but again an issue to cross when we get there.

I expect I'll probably refine the existing design for this next version, I was never 100% happy with it.



Once again, I'd like to say thanks so much for all your hard work and dedication. This site means so much to me, and frankly without your efforts it wouldn't be what it is.

Lord Crumb

You do a great job keeping this site up and running. I am always glad to visit and view the artwork the guild members pull on the site. Keep up the great work and look forward to the upgrades.



May I just echo the above sentiments and say thankyou for all your hard work.

P.S. I hope my last image wasn't the straw that broke the camels back!


I have to agree with all the others sentiments on this, you are doing a great job, we hope you can keep it up :)

Thanks for all the great artwork, and the ability to request even more.



No, no back breaking going on, for some reason I just couldn't get it to do it's thing. I copied all of it and reuploaded it and gave it a few hours, and then tried again, and wallah, seems to have worked. I think there was just a caching problem after trying to create the derivative images and not being able to. I don't anticipate any future problems (until we run out of space again).

I appreciate all the appreciation I get for doing this. I do this for you all, really and truly. Thanks for all the support.